Transaction 6095ec32be26c21444d0d7e8640dc774e9b35ca1b95677cf48df8e8ff7d5bacc

2 Input
2 Outputs
  • 6095ec32be26c21444d0d7e8640dc774e9b35ca1b95677cf48df8e8ff7d5bacc:0
  • value  863772
    address  3HXRyk6o8UX6mMi59qqb3HwFvdKXdVY9fF
  • 6095ec32be26c21444d0d7e8640dc774e9b35ca1b95677cf48df8e8ff7d5bacc:1
  • value  16386
    address  39UcWpFXoTGHhEbQdqFVYbg49moXgHiwGT